What are the factors and prime factors of 511?

The factors of 511 are the numbers that can be multiplied together to give 511. The factors of 511 are 1, 7, 73, and 511. Prime factors are the factors that are prime numbers. The prime factors of 511 are 7 and 73, as they are the prime numbers that can be multiplied together to give 511.


What is 73 prime or composite?

The number 73 is a prime number. A prime number is a natural number greater than 1 that can only be divided by 1 and itself without leaving a remainder. In the case of 73, it cannot be divided evenly by any other numbers besides 1 and 73, making it a prime number.
